GD32 Entry-Level MCUs utilize leading processes and core architectures to provide developers with enhanced processing power, larger storage capacity, and richer on-chip resources, while reducing costs. The Entry-Level product lineup includes 3 product series and 7 product lines, catering to diverse cost-sensitive application scenarios such as industrial control, motor drives, human-machine interface, power monitoring and alarm systems, consumer and handheld equipment, gaming and GPS, E-bikes and more. These products provide customers with the opportunity to replace or enhance the legacy 8-bit and 16-bit product solutions, enabling a direct upgrade to the high-speed mainstream 32-bit Cortex® architecture.
The Cortex®-M4 core features a Floating Point Unit (FPU) that accelerates single precision floating point math operations and supports all ARM® single precision instructions and data types.
It implements a full set of DSP instructions to address digital signal control markets that demand an efficient, easy-to-use blend of control and signal processing capabilities. It also provides a Memory Protection Unit (MPU) and powerful trace technology for enhanced application security and advanced debug support.
GD32E103 Series
– Embedded Flash
– 64K~128K Flash
– 20K~32K SRAM
– 1.8~3.6V Supply Voltage, 5V Tolerant I/O
– -40?~85 ? Industrial Temperature Range
– Whole series hardware and software compatibility
Features
– Up to 120MHz Main Frequency
– Up to 128K Flash
On-chip Peripherals
– Up to 2x 12bit ADC;
– Up to 2x 12bit DAC;
– Up to 10x General Purpose 16bit Timers?2x Basic Timers, and 2x Advanced Timers;
– Up to 3x SPI, 2x I2C, 5x USART/UART, 2x I2S, 1x Full-Speed USBFS
Other Features
– 36-100Pin